Differences

This shows you the differences between two versions of the page.

Link to this comparison view

iocla:cursuri:capitol-01 [2019/09/20 12:02]
dragos.niculescu [Capitol 01: Introducere]
— (current)
Line 1: Line 1:
-====== Capitol 01: Introducere ====== 
- 
- 
-<​html>​ 
-Google Drive: 
-    <iframe src="​https://​docs.google.com/​viewer?​url=http://​elf.cs.pub.ro/​asm/​res/​cursuri/​capitol-01/​IOCLA - Capitol 01 - Introducere.pdf&​embedded=true"​ width="​600"​ height="​480"​ style="​border:​ none;" ​ 
-    </​iframe>​ 
-</​html>​ 
- 
- 
-<​html>​ 
-Onedrive1: 
-    <iframe src="​https://​ctipub-my.sharepoint.com/:​p:/​g/​personal/​dragos_niculescu_upb_ro/​EehWVlyLPY1Pm0q_FXWvRdgBsCBx_W-wlvLLtqalDBTv7A"​ width="​600"​ height="​480"​ style="​border:​ none;">​ 
-    </​iframe>​ 
-</​html>​ 
- 
-<​html>​ 
-Onedrive2: 
-  ​ 
-<iframe src='​https://​view.officeapps.live.com/​op/​embed.aspx?​src=[https://​ctipub-my.sharepoint.com/:​p:/​g/​personal/​dragos_niculescu_upb_ro/​EehWVlyLPY1Pm0q_FXWvRdgBsCBx_W-wlvLLtqalDBTv7A]'​ width='​100%'​ height='​600px'​ frameborder='​0'>​ 
-    </​iframe>​ 
-</​html>​ 
-    ​ 
-   ​[[https://​ctipub-my.sharepoint.com/:​p:/​g/​personal/​dragos_niculescu_upb_ro/​EehWVlyLPY1Pm0q_FXWvRdgBsCBx_W-wlvLLtqalDBTv7A| External Link - Curs 00]]  
- 
-  * [[http://​elf.cs.pub.ro/​asm/​res/​cursuri/​capitol-01/​IOCLA - Capitol 01 - Introducere.pdf|Capitol 01: Introducere (PDF)]] 
-  * [[http://​elf.cs.pub.ro/​asm/​res/​cursuri/​capitol-01/​IOCLA - Capitol 01 - Introducere - 3on1 notes.pdf|Capitol 01: Introducere (handout: 3on1 notes)]] 
-  * [[http://​elf.cs.pub.ro/​asm/​res/​cursuri/​capitol-01/​IOCLA - Capitol 01 - Introducere - 6on1.pdf|Capitol 01: Introducere (handout: 6on1)]] 
- 
-  * Suport curs 
-    * Sivarama P. Dandamudi: Introduction to Assembly Language Programming 
-      * Chapter 1: Introduction 
- 
- 
- 
-===== Demo-uri ===== 
- 
-Pentru parcurgerea demo-urilor,​ folosim [[http://​elf.cs.pub.ro/​asm/​res/​cursuri/​capitol-01/​capitol-01-demo.zip|arhiva aferentă]]. Demo-urile rulează pe Linux. Descărcăm arhiva folosind comanda<​code bash> 
-wget http://​elf.cs.pub.ro/​iocla/​res/​cursuri/​capitol-01-demo.zip 
-</​code>​ și apoi decomprimăm arhiva<​code bash> 
-unzip capitol-01-demo.zip 
-</​code>​ și accesăm directorul rezultat în urma decomprimării<​code bash> 
-cd capitol-01-demo/​ 
-</​code>​ 
- 
-Acum putem parcurge secțiunile cu demo-uri de mai jos. 
- 
-==== Demo 1 ==== 
- 
-hello.asm ​ 
- 
-Schelet simplu pentru a demostra live endianess, adunări în C2, așezarea datelor în memorie. ​ 
- 
- 
-==== Demo 2 ==== 
- 
-inline.c 
- 
- 
-==== Demo 2 ==== 
- 
-asm.out vs c.out pentru 1000 de iterații ​ 
- 
-time { echo 1000 | ./asm.out ; } 
-time { echo 1000 | ./c.out ; } 
- 
- 
- 
- 
  
iocla/cursuri/capitol-01.1568970150.txt.gz · Last modified: 2019/09/20 12:02 by dragos.niculescu
CC Attribution-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0